Abstract
This Draft describes a general method of determining a caching solution adapted to a given traffic. This method uses a simulation software developed at France Telecom which allows different existing architectures, protocols and also different streams of traffic to be simulated. Using this software, we explain how to design completely a new cache mesh and to calculate its parameters in order to maximize performances and minimize costs.
